Biggest Stock Movers Today: Lululemon (LULU), Dell (DELL), Ulta Beauty (ULTA), and More

Nasdaq: DELL, LULU, ULTA, FDX, OKTA

In today's stock market, some of the biggest movers include Lululemon Athletica (LULU), Dell Technologies (DELL), and Ulta Beauty (ULTA). Lululemon shares climbed by 12% after the company reported a strong quarter with better-than-expected earnings and sales. Dell shares rose by 6% after the company announced a new partnership with VMware. Ulta Beauty shares fell by 5% after the company reported disappointing earnings results.

Lululemon Sees Growth

Lululemon has been a standout performer in the retail sector, and its recent earnings report has only solidified its position. The company saw double-digit growth in both its revenue and earnings, and it raised its guidance for the full fiscal year. Lululemon is benefiting from strong demand for its athletic apparel and accessories, particularly among women.

Dell and VMware Partnership

Dell and VMware have announced a new partnership that will see the two companies collaborate on developing new products and services. The partnership is expected to help Dell expand its reach into the enterprise software market, while VMware will benefit from Dell's hardware and services expertise. The partnership is a major deal for both companies, and it could have a significant impact on the tech industry.

Ulta Beauty's Disappointing Earnings

Ulta Beauty reported disappointing earnings results for the fourth quarter, and the company's shares fell by 5% in response. The company missed analysts' estimates for both revenue and earnings per share. Ulta Beauty is facing increased competition from Amazon.com and other online retailers, and it has been struggling to keep up with the changing retail landscape.

Other Notable Stock Movers

In addition to the three stocks mentioned above, other notable stock movers today include FedEx (FDX) and Okta (OKTA). FedEx shares fell by 3% after the company reported a decline in its quarterly earnings. Okta shares rose by 4% after the company announced a new partnership with Microsoft.
